Q. A proton, an electron, and a Helium nucleus, have the same energy. They are in circular orbits in a plane due to magnetic field perpendicualr to the plane. Let $r_p, r_e$ and $r_{He}$ be their respective radii, then,

Solution:

$r = \frac{mv}{qB} = \frac{\sqrt{2mK}}{qB} $
$ r_{He} = r_{p } > r_{e} $
